Myra : Lycian Tombs Carved into the Cliff

Myra is a fascinating place where Lycian tombs seem to float in the rock.
A site steeped in mystery and bathed in light, where history blends with the verticality of the cliffs.

Bodrum : White Harbor, Aegean Sea, and Mediterranean Charm

Bodrum is a breath of fresh air: white houses, flower-lined lanes, a fortress overlooking the sea, and an elegant, sun-drenched atmosphere.
A perfect blend of relaxation, culture, and the blue horizon.

Pamukkale and Hierapolis: The White Pools and the Ancient City

Pamukkale is surreal : white limestone pools, warm turquoise waters, an almost lunar landscape.
Hierapolis, just above, offers majestic ruins bathed in golden light.

Perge : Columns, Theater, and Great Ancient Avenue

Perge reveals an immense, perfectly preserved Roman city.
Aligned columns, monumental theater, striking ancient atmosphere.

Termessos : The City Perched in the Mountains

Termessos is a hidden treasure: an ancient city suspended in the heights, surrounded by forest and silence.
A powerful, wild, almost mystical place.

Phaselis : Seaside Ruins and Turquoise Waters

Phaselis is a Mediterranean dream : Roman ruins by the water, calm beaches, and fragrant pine trees.
A site where nature and history meet in rare harmony.

Ephesus : Ancient Grandeur and the Temple of Artemis

Ephesus is one of the most impressive ancient cities in the world.
The Library of Celsus, monumental avenues, theaters, temples… total immersion in Roman grandeur.

Temple of Apollo : Sacred Columns and Mystical Energy

The Temple of Apollo is a place of power: giant columns, sacred stones, a spiritual atmosphere.
A site where the presence of the ancient gods can still be felt.

Gedelme : Fortress, Forest, and Taurus Mountains

Gedelme is a green interlude: medieval ruins, dense forest, and the Taurus Mountains as a backdrop.
A peaceful, authentic place—ideal for experiencing the heart of Türkiye.

FAQ

What is the best time to visit Turkey ?

April to June and September to October : mild climate, ideal light.

Which sites are must-sees ?

Ephesus, Pamukkale, Myra, Phaselis, Termessos…

Is Turkey suitable for cultural travel ?

Yes, it is one of the countries richest in ancient sites in the world.
